• When use the appliance to vacuum fireplace ash, No ashes with a temperature more than
40°C shall be vacuumed, No ashes and other objects that the fire is not completely extinguished
shall be vacuumed.
• Do not use the appliance if the filter is not installed! Do not use other filters except the ones
(fire prevention filter) attached to the appliance by manufacturer.
• For cold ash only, “Cold Ash” is ash cooled down for a sufficient time without any pockets of
embers inside. This can be confirmed by scouring the ash for pockets of embers by using metal
tools before using the ash vacuum cleaner. Cold ash does not emit any recognizable heat.
• Area of application - Substance to be vacuumed - cold ashes from fireplaces, wood/coal
stoves, ashtrays, grill.
• Empty and clean vacuum cleaner before and after vacuuming to avoid the collection of
materials that could pose a fire hazard in the vacuum cleaner.
• Restriction of use - do not use for the separation of health-hazardous dusts (dust classes L,
M, H)
• Do not vacuum soot
• Vacuum only ashes from admissible fuels

I. Installation of the vacuum cleaner• Take out the
appliance and accessories from the packing box, check the accessories
and whether the appliance enclosure is well-found or not. • Loose
the clasp, and take the head part from the container. • Attach the
filter set to the bottom of head part. • Put the head part on the
container and use the clasp to make it fixed. • Insert the aluminum
pipe into the soft tube, and another end of soft tube is inserted into
air inlet.

III. After the usage
• Press the switch to turn off vacuum cleaner.
• Pull out plug.
• Roll up the power cable.
• Disassemble the soft tube from the appliance.
• Take the head part from the appliance.
• Empty the dust container and wash it.
• Use rag to dry the container.
• Take out the filter, clean and wash it carefully, and dry it in air before
installed on vacuum cleaner.
IV. Maintenance
• The container and outer shell of head part need to be cleaned frequently.
• The dirty container should wash with the clear water clearly.
• The filter should wash with the clear water clearly.
• If the appliance working unsatisfactory, it is usually resulted from the
jam of soft tube or conjunction of pipes or accessories. In that case, please
clean the parts concerned.

VI. Warranty Information
The manufacturer provides warranty in accordance with the legislation of the customer's own
country of residence, with a minimum of 1 year (Germany: 2 years), starting from the date on which
the appliance is sold to the end user.
The warranty only covers defects in material or workmanship.
The repairs under warranty may only be carried out by an authorized service centre. When making
a claim under the warranty, the original bill of purchase (with purchase date) must be submitted.
The warranty will not apply in cases of:
- Normal wear and tear - Incorrect use, e.g. overloading of the appliance, use of non-approved
accessories - Use of force, damage caused by external influences - Damage caused by non-
observance of the user manual, e.g. connection to an unsuitable mains supply or non-compliance
with the installation instructions - Partially or completely dismantled appliances
